Hawaii Extended Forecast Discussion NWS Weather Prediction Center College Park MD 348 AM EDT Tue Apr 8 2025 Valid 00Z Wed 09 Apr 2025 - 00Z Wed 16 Apr 2025 Surface high pressure rebuilds north of the state near 35 degrees north through the end of the week, with mainly east to ENE trade wind flow expected, with good overall model agreement across the Hawaii domain. A weakness likely develops in the subtropical ridge axis by Sunday north of the state, with some reduction in the trades possible. In terms of rainfall prospects, mainly trade wind induced showers can be expected most days across the windward terrain. There may be some heavier showers across the central and northern Islands going into Thursday night and Friday, but does not appear to be a major event. Hamrick
